Located 1.5 km from the large multipurpose Acer Arena, the 5-star Pullman Sydney Olympic Park Hotel features a cash machine and a currency exchange. This Sydney hotel lies in Sydney Olympic Park, which is a hub of world-class events, 2.6 km from such cultural sights as Armory Art Gallery.
Location
Situated just a minute's drive from Blaxland Riverside Park, the property also gives access to such sports venues as Skoda Stadium, which is 1.3 km away. Standing at a 350-metre distance from Cathy Freeman Park, the Pullman Sydney Olympic Park is 1.3 km from Wentworth Common. Visit Lake Belvedere, 0.8 km from the accommodation, and feel complete harmony with the nature of Australia. Pullman Sydney Olympic Park Hotel is just next door to Sydney 2000 Olympic Games Cauldron.
Kingsford Smith airport is a 24-minute drive away, while Olympic Park railway station is 400 metres from this Sydney property.

Facing the pool, some of the 218 rooms come with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, and such essentials as individual climate control and central heating. Also, there is a minibar fridge, coffee and tea making equipment as well as a safe and smoke detectors provided.
